Readers can see the animal's size in relation to something familiar, and a chart on the last page indicates the size, weight, and diet of each animal, as well as where it can be found in the wild. In the back of the book, there is chart which includes the animal, the record it holds, the size of the animal, diet and areas in which the animal can be found.
